The word 'samfunnsomveltende' is a complex Nynorsk adjective divided into six syllables: sam-funns-om-velt-en-de. It is formed from multiple morphemes with Old Norse origins. Primary stress falls on the first syllable. Syllable division prioritizes onset maximization and vowel-based separation.
Definitions
- 1
Radically changing society; socially transformative.
Socially revolutionary, society-altering.
“Dette var ei samfunnsomveltende hending.”
